On 9/29/23 20:13, Hernan Vargas wrote:
> Renaming ACC200 macros to use generic intel vRAN Boost (VRB).
> No functional impact.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Hernan Vargas <hernan.vargas@intel.com>
> ---
>   app/test-bbdev/test_bbdev_perf.c | 91 ++++++++++++++++----------------
>   1 file changed, 45 insertions(+), 46 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/app/test-bbdev/test_bbdev_perf.c b/app/test-bbdev/test_bbdev_perf.c
> index faea26c10eed..d4c001de0093 100644
> --- a/app/test-bbdev/test_bbdev_perf.c
> +++ b/app/test-bbdev/test_bbdev_perf.c
> @@ -64,14 +64,14 @@
>   #define ACC100_QMGR_INVALID_IDX -1
>   #define ACC100_QMGR_RR 1
>   #define ACC100_QOS_GBR 0
> -#define ACC200PF_DRIVER_NAME   ("intel_acc200_pf")
> -#define ACC200VF_DRIVER_NAME   ("intel_acc200_vf")
> -#define ACC200_QMGR_NUM_AQS 16
> -#define ACC200_QMGR_NUM_QGS 2
> -#define ACC200_QMGR_AQ_DEPTH 5
> -#define ACC200_QMGR_INVALID_IDX -1
> -#define ACC200_QMGR_RR 1
> -#define ACC200_QOS_GBR 0
> +#define VRBPF_DRIVER_NAME   ("intel_vran_boost_pf")
> +#define VRBVF_DRIVER_NAME   ("intel_vran_boost_vf")

Should it be a fix, since the driver name changed in an earlier version?
